A New Player in Space

Amazon's Leo constellation is rapidly expanding, with the recent launch adding 29 satellites to the existing 394 in orbit. This brings the total number of satellites deployed since April 2025 to 398, according to Jonathan McDowell, a spaceflight analyst and Harvard astronomer. The company's goal is to provide global internet coverage, and with each launch, it gets closer to achieving this.

What makes this particularly fascinating is the scale of Amazon's ambition. The company plans to deploy over 3,200 satellites, which is a significant undertaking. The Competition with Starlink

Amazon's Leo constellation is a budding rival to SpaceX's Starlink, which already has a substantial presence in the market with around 10,000 satellites. The competition between these two companies is an interesting dynamic, as they both aim to provide internet services to consumers, governments, and companies like airlines. The Technical Challenges

Amazon's Leo chief, Chris Weber, acknowledges the challenges ahead, including raising the satellites to their assigned altitude. The company's reliance on ULA's Atlas V rocket for launches is also noteworthy, as the other rockets Amazon plans to use, Blue Origin's New Glenn and ULA's Vulcan, are currently grounded due to technical issues. The fact that Amazon has booked over 100 rocket launches, worth at least $82 billion, highlights the scale of the project.
